Day 1-2: Meet in Dubai, United Arab Emirates Stroll through the old souk, then go by water taxi to the spice and gold souks. Wander around Shindaga waterfront and visit the Heritage and Diving Villages and Sheik Saeed al-Maktoum House. Visit the fascinating underground Dubai Museum. Marvel at the famous 7-star Burj al Arab hotel and catch a glimpse of the Dubai Marina, Dubailand, Dubai Autodrome, International City, some of Dubai’s breathtaking new projects. Enjoy Atlantis Resort's "The Lost Chambers" spectacle describing the legend of the lost city of Atlantis.
Day 3: Sharjah - Ajman - Al Fujayrah A relaxed day visiting three Emirates: museums, souks, mosques and enjoying the pretty waterfronts.
Day 4-6: Oman: Sohar - Muscat Cross the border into Sohar, a quiet seaside town. A short drive to Muscat. Tour the seaside residential area of Qurum, and the Bait Al Zubair and Bait Al Oud Museums. A scenic drive along the Corniche waterfront on our way to the charming ancient Muttrah souk. We'll continue through the old city to the Al Alam Palace, an architectural marvel for both its design and location between the twin forts of Jalali and Mirani.
Day 7: Quriyat - Tiwi - Fins Beach - Sur Early morning visit to the Grand Mosque in Muscat before embarking on our soft adventure excursion along the coastline to Sur. We'll visit the large fishing village of Quriyat, enjoy picnic lunch at the beautiful white sand Fins Beach, meander in Tiwi, a sleepy picturesque fishing village with pastel colored houses. After dinner, we go to Ras al-Junayz to see the wild turtles nesting ground (Sept-Nov tours only).
Day 8: Wadi Bani Khalid - Wahiba Sands A tour of Sur, then relax at Wadi Bani Khalid, a desert oasis with clear, green spring-water pools. Continue to Wahiba Sands, the great desert of Oman. Wahiba Sands is home to the traditional Bedouins. Visit a tribal family in their dwelling. Enjoy accommodation at Desert Nights Deluxe Camp.

Day 9-10: Nizwa Early morning drive to the quaint village of Sinaw to see the camel market. Here we’ll see a true slice of traditional life. Tour the oasis city of Nizwa, visit the old walled town of Al Hamara, the mountain village of Masfah, and Bahla and Jabrin Forts.
Day 11: Al Ain - Abu Dhabi - Dubai Early morning visit to the animal market, a part of the colorful souk, which is renowned for its intricately hand-carved "Khanjar" and ornately designed silver jewelry. Drive to Al Ain and visit the national museum, Al Ain Palace Museum, Souk Al Mawashi and the camel market. Continue to Dubai via Abu Dhabi.
Day 12-13: Sana'a, Yemen Walking tour in the old city of Sana'a, 'Bab Al Yemen'. Soak up the atmosphere of the medieval souk. Drive through the Green Valley, a fertile, pleasant valley of small villages and clan-walled orchards. Visit Kawkaban, a village built on an inaccessible mountainside, Shibam to see the old caves built into the mountain, and Thula, a rare example of a well-preserved highland town of stone tower houses.
Day 14: Manakha - al Hajjrah - Hodeidahi Enjoy a typical Yemeni lunch with folkloric dances. Visit Al-Hoteib, the famous pilgrimage center for the Dawoudi Bohra (Ismaili Muslims of India).
Day 15-16: Taiz Enroute, visit Bait Al Faqih, the 18th century coffee-trading center and Zabid UNESCO site. In Yafrus, visit the mosque and tomb of Ahmed Bin Alwan, a 16th century Sufi. Continue to Saber Mountain for a great view of Taiz City. Explore Taiz.
Day 17: Sana'a-Depart See the great mosque of Jiblah with its column prayer hall and finely decorated tomb of the Queen. Visit Ibb's old town, and on to Sana'a via Sumarah Mountain.
Day 18: Depart
